General notes
A reprinting of and reply to: Throckmorton, Job. The defence of Job Throkmorton, against the slaunders of Maister Sutcliffe Running title reads: An answere vnto Iob Throkmortons letter Signatures: A-Y⁴ Z² Stationers' register: Entered to G. Bishop, R. Newbery and R. Barker 16 June [1595]
